Output 17d4e7dcc75aae73ba251be6069341d3ec5d99ae953209c5ef70c2de0097e4a8:0

value
13443047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8d0747e0c600d5ae6b393a6946c0de7cf0505a OP_EQUAL
address
3MccBC1VTkp3m2Po8Pu76UYpCeoG32ukRp
transaction
17d4e7dcc75aae73ba251be6069341d3ec5d99ae953209c5ef70c2de0097e4a8
spent
true